Question:

The average one-way airfare from Pittsburgh to Washington, D.C., is $236. A random sample of 20 one-way fares during a particular month had a mean of $210 with a standard deviation of $43. At α = 0.02, is there sufficient evidence to conclude a difference from the stated mean? Use the sample statistics to construct a 98% confidence interval for the true mean one-way airfare from Pittsburgh to Washington, D.C., and compare your interval to the results of the test. Do they support or contradict one another?
